Estimation of source number under conditions of mutual coupling effects and channel amplitude mismatch

Abstract: The MDL criterion and AIC criterion based on information theorem have excellent performance under the condition of uniform Gauss white noises.But when there are the mutual coupling effects and channel amplitude mismatch in the system,the noise changes to a non-uniform and colored noise.And under this condition,it is unpossible to estimate the source number by using the MDL criterion and AIC criterion yet.To deal with this problem,the inner-relationsheep between the information theoretic method and Gerschgorin radius method and chooses Gerschgorin radius as the parameter of the probability model is analyzed.And then two improved criteria named GMDL criterion and GAIC criterion are proposed.The computer simulation and measured data results illustrate the excellent performance of the proposed GMDL criterion and GAIC criterion.
